Elden Ring – Starscourge Radahn is hard again

5 April 2022

In patch 1.03. Elden Ring Demi-god boss Starscourge Radahn was unintentionally nerfed by FromSoftware.

This nerf saw the damage of many of Radahn’s attacks reduced – to the extent that the boss went from being one of the most challenging in the game to relatively easy by souls standards.

However, in the patch notes for the 1.03.2 update, they indicate, they have “Fixed a bug in the balance adjustment of the boss “Starscourge Radahn” in update 1.03, in which the power of some attacks was unintentionally reduced.”

This change will satisfy many players who felt the nerfs to Radahn to be unnecessary as the boss is intended to be extremely difficult.

So, if you’re fighting the Starscourge again in NG+, on a new character, or it’s your first time, keep in mind that Radahn is back to his old self.

And his old self is quite able to flatten you and all your friends.
